Do you roll for a dangerous Terrain test just once in a round? Or every time the unit moves through it?

 

For example, Imagine an uber CC unit of Doom about to Assault some Space Wolves with a Rune Priest. The RP uses Murderous Hurricane on them, knowing full well they'll be assaulted next turn.

 

The enemy, then moves 6" and takes a Dangerous Terain test.

 

When they Assault to get into CC, do they take another? And assuming they lose the CC, and fail the moral test (and win the Sweeping Advance roll) and have to fall back, do they take a third Dangerous Terrain test?

In the BRB, pg 14 under Dangerous Terrain, “Roll a D6 for every model that has entered, left or moved through one or more areas of dangerous terra in during its move.” This indicates that only one dangerous Terrain test is taken during the movement phase.

 

On pg 16, under the Run rule it states that, “models running through dangerous terrain must test as normal.” Indicating that during a Run move in the shooting phase, a dangerous terrain test is also required.

 

On pg 34 under, Moving Assaulting Models it says, “Move the model into contact with the nearest enemy model in the unit being assaulted, using the shortest possible route. Roll for difficult or dangerous terrain if necessary, and if the model is killed by a dangerous terrain test, start the assault again with the next closest model.”

 

Whereas, Pile-in & Consolodation moves do not trigger dangerous terrain tests, pg 40 they are taken if the unit Falls Back, pg. 45 or Regroups, pg 46.

 

In Codex: SW, pg. 37, Murderous Hurricane states that, “Place a marker next to the affected unit – next turn that unit treats all terrain, even clear terrain, as both difficult and dangerous.”

 

So the affected unit would test once and only once if it moved in the Movement phase, again in the shooting phase if it Ran, it would test again as it moved in the assault phase (if it were Fleet in this case) and if it was forced to Fall Back, it would test again. So, potentially up to a max of 4 times throughout a given player turn.
